    Bowtie judging question

    My 67 has had the engine rebuilt but is otherwise mostly original. The stamp pad is NTFP but the numbers are still legible. Can the car qualify for a 4 star award with the rebuilt engine?

      Re: Bowtie judging question

      agree with vinny because the engine almost certainly had to be pulled to rebuild and a ntfp pad would certainly disqualify for the mechanical section of the star/bowtie judging. you could conceivably get 3 stars . good luck, Mike McCagh
